HON'BLE SRI JUSTICHE K. LAKSHMAN WRIT PETITION No.46617 of 2O22 ORDER:

Heard Sri P. Raghavender Reddy, learned counsel appearing for the petitioners and learned Assistant Government Pleader for Revenue appearing for respondents. Perused the record.

With their consent, this writ petition is disposed of at the admission stage. Petitioners herein have submitted online application, dated i4-09-2022 with respondent No.4 with a request to issue Family Member Certificate. Vide orders, daled2l-12-2022 respondent No.4 had rejected the same for the following reasons:

"Applicant has not submitted supporting doanments hence rejected. "

According to the petitioners, they have submitted copy of Death Certificate dated 27-Ot-2022 issued by Registrar of Births and Deaths, Goshamahal, Circle No.14, GHMC, Legal Heirs / Family Members / Declaration Certificate issued by XVI Spl. Metropolitan Magistrate, Secunderabad,

I ,) Adhar Cards, proceedings dated 09-11-2022 of GHMC and also interim order dated 27-O9-2O21 in W.P.No.76723 of 2O21. Even then, respondent No.4 had rejected the aforesaid online application submitted by the petitioners. Perusal of the said endorsement, dated 2l-12-2022 of i respondent No.4 would reveal that he has not mentioned the <1etai1s of all the documents submittecl by the petitioners while rejecting the online application. There is no consideration of the aforesaid documents by respondent No.4. Therefore, according to this Court, the impugned endr>rsement is not on consideration of the documents submitted by the petitioners. It is not a reasoned order. Any order without reasons is an order passed without application of mind and it is nullity.

In view of the aforesaid discussion, this writ petition is allor,r,ed, impugned endorsement dated 2l-12-2022 of respondent No.4 is set aside and matter is remanded back to respondent No.4 with a direction to consider the aforesaid online application dated 14-09-2022 along with

) aforesaid documents submitted by the petitioners and dispose of the same, strictly in accordance with law by putting the petitioners and all affected parties on notice and affording them an opportunity of hearing. If respondent No.4 is required any further information liberty is granted to him to call for the same from the petitioners and the petitioners shall furnish the said information. If he is not inclined to accept the claim/ request of the petitioners, he shall assign specific reasons, pass a reasoned order and shall communicate copy of the said order to the petitioners. He shall complete the entire exercise within a period of eight (B) weeks from the date of receipt of a copy of this order. There shall be no order as to costs.
